Netflix sıranızı dışa aktarmak mümkün mü? [kapalı]


15

Netflix hesabımı iptal etmek üzereyim ve filmlerin listesini kuyruğumda tutabilmek istiyorum. Listeyi düz metin olarak dışa aktarmanın kolay bir yolu var mı?


Sıranızda kaç film var?
Troggy

320 filmler.
Trey Piepmeier

Neden olmasın, sadece que kopyalayıp yapıştırın veya html dosyasını masaüstünüze kaydedin?
xxl3ww

Sonunda bunu yaptım.
Trey Piepmeier

1
Bir web hizmeti ile ilgili olduğu için bu konuyu konu dışı olarak kapatmak için oy kullanıyorum. Web Uygulamaları için konuyla ilgili olurdu , ancak bu soru taşınamayacak kadar eski.
bwDraco

Yanıtlar:


20

Kuyruğunuzda (veya başka şeylerde) 250 öğeye kadar çekmek için Google Dokümanlar + Netflix RSS'yi kullanma

  • Netflix'e Giriş
  • Sayfanın altındaki RSS'yi tıklayın (ipucu, diğer bazı gereksiz dosyalar arasında nessled):

İşler Medya Merkezi Netflix Ödül RSS Uygulama Galerisi Facebook Bağlantı Arkadaşına Tavsiye Et

  • Sıranız için RSS beslemesini alın:

Kişiselleştirilmiş Yayınlar

Sıra: http://rss.netflix.com/QueueRSS?id=P191900XXXXX892 `

  • Google Dokümanlar'ı yükleyin, yeni bir e-tablo açın, A1'e gidin ve şunu girin:

= içe aktarma (" URLFROMABOVE " ,, doğru, 250)

URL'nin çevresindeki çift ​​tırnak işaretlerini not edin . trueGoogle tarafından desteklenen sütun başlıklarında çeker ve maksimum kuyruk girişleri 250 olduğunu.

Şu anda ile onun içine kuyrukta bir Google docs-tabloyu olmalıdır TITLE, URLve DESCRIPTIONbaşlıklarını. İstediğiniz gibi kullanın.

  • 001 bölümünü istemiyorsanız .. bu formülle yeni bir hücre oluşturun (Google dokümanlarında):

= Sağ (A2; len (A2) -5)

Bu 001 kısmını kesecektir (001- A2'de ise). Başlığın diğer kimliğini sans almak için formülü kopyalamanız yeterlidir.

Örneğime bağlantı

Kız arkadaşlarıma bağlantı ver (ona paylaştığımı söyleme!): Http://spreadsheets.google.com/ccc?key=0Al6h7KQIZVQFdEI2aXJfeGhZSWNhdjczY1pQV2JOSHc&hl=tr

Sonucun resmi

alternatif metin

(deneme # 2) Daha az zarif, ancak tüm KUYRU döndürüyor:

  • RSS URL'nizi alın (yukarıya bakın).
  • Goto http://pipes.yahoo.com/earth2marsh/feed2csv
  • RSS url'nizi yukarıdan URLkutuya girin ve tıklayın Run Pipe.
  • 'RSS olarak al'ı sağ tıklayın ve URL'yi kopyalayın.
  • Google dokümanlarını yükleyin, yeni bir dosya açın ve şunu girin:

= içe aktarma verileri (" url copied above")

  • Tamam'ı tıklamadan önce, url'de yazan kısmı bulun render=rss

....... pipe.run?_id=49c30ca389410df9ef49b008e0d65203& _render = rss & feedURL = http% 3A% 2F% 2Fwww.go ...........

ve render = csv olarak değiştirin

  • Aşağıdaki Google dokümanı incelemesine bakın, alttaki etiketli ikinci sekmeyi kontrol edin IMPORTDATA

veya .. sadece URL'yi kopyalayın, render = csv olarak değiştirin ve enayi kaydedin ve yerel olarak Excel'de açın. Güzel cevabımı bozduğu için Google'da kaka.

Kız arkadaşım netflix CSV DOSYASI .


Bu güzel bir çözüm, ancak sadece ilk 21 öğeyi döndürüyor.
Trey Piepmeier

Elbette; dokümanlar bu sınırlamadan hiç bahsetmiyorlar ... docs.google.com/support/bin/answer.py?answer=75507
SirStan

Sadece Excel 2010'da denedim ve tamamen aynı şekilde çalışıyor. Sadece "Dosya / Aç" ı tıklayıp kuyruk URL'sini yapıştırdım ve birkaç basit xml sorusunu yanıtladım ve kuyruğumu doğrudan Excel'de aldım. Yani bu sorunu çözmek için bir e-tablo + RSS kullanmak için +1.
stevemidgley

Netflix, RSS özelliğini kaldırmış gibi görünüyor.
glenviewjeff

Nisan 2014 itibarı ile RSS akışları tekrar çalışıyor. DVD kuyruk RSS'm
technomalogical

3

Çok temel bir şey var:

  • Kuyruk sayfamın kaynağını kaydetme
  • <head>Belgenin içine Google tarafından barındırılan jQuery'ye bir bağlantı koymak ve mevcut JS'nin bazılarını kaldırmak. Şöyle ki:

    <script src="http://www.google.com/jsapi" type="text/javascript"></script> <script type="text/javascript">google.load("jquery", "1.3.2");</script>

  • Firefox'ta yerel sayfa yükleniyor

  • Firebug konsolunda bu kodu çalıştırma:

    $('span.title a').each(function(index) {
    console.log($(this).html());
    });

Bu sadece kuyruğumdaki her şeyin başlığını tükürdü.


1
JQuery'nin güzel kullanımı - yolumla ilgili güzel bir şey, herhangi bir RSS beslemesi için çalışıyor - ve Firebug'a, yerel olarak kaydetmeye veya JQuery'nin çalışma bilgisine ihtiyaç duymaması.
SirStan

Katılıyorum, çözümünüz çok daha hoş, ama 320 öğenin hepsini alamıyorum.
Trey Piepmeier

Aşağıdaki hatayı alıyorum:TypeError: $("span.title a") is null
glenviewjeff

1

Yukarıdaki önerileri birkaç kez başarısız olduktan sonra, Netflix RSS'mi açtım, Dosya / Farklı Kaydet'e gittim. varsayılan olarak .xml olarak ayarlanmış ve masaüstüne kaydedilmiştir. Sonra Excel'de açtım. Gereksiz sütunları düzenlemeye, sıralamaya ve silmeye hazır sevimli küçük bir e-tablonuz var. 375 öğe kuyruğunun tamamı saniyeler içinde mevcuttu.


1

Yukarıdakilerin hiçbiri benim için işe yaramadı, bu yüzden başka bir şey denedim.

Internet Explorer 9'u açtım, Netflix'te oturum açtım, kuyruğuma gittim ve sayfayı sağ tıkladım. Tıklandığında Excel'i açan "Microsoft Excel'e Aktar" seçeneği vardı. Kaydetmek istediğiniz Netflix kuyruğunun adresini kopyalayın, Excel "adres" çubuğuna yapıştırın ve "Git" i tıklayın. Devam edin ve "İçe Aktar" ı tıklayın ve Excel'in verileri içe aktarmasını bekleyin. Tamamlandığında, varolan sayfaya içe aktarmak için Verileri İçe Aktar penceresinde "Tamam" ı tıklayın, ardından gereksiz satırları ve sütunları silin.


IE 8'de de çalışır.
Alger


0

Tarayıcınızı bilmeden ayrıntı veremiyorum ancak sayfayı diske kaydetmeyi deneyin. Bu sizin için işe yaramazsa, sağ tıklayın ve "kaynağı görüntüle" yi seçin ve kullanın.



0

Eksik rss özelliği nedeniyle ben de jQuery kullanmak zorunda kaldı. Aşağıdaki snippet'ler "Etkinliğim" sayfasında çalışır ve bir e-tablo belgesine kolayca kopyalanabilen 3 yeni satır ayrılmış liste döndürür. Javascript konsolu olan bir tarayıcıdan başka bir şeye gerek yoktur.

tarihler listesi

jQuery.map(jQuery.find('.retable .date'), function(element) { return jQuery(element).text(); }).join("\n")

isim listesi

jQuery.map(jQuery.find('.retable a:not(.reportLink):not(.deleteBtn)'), function(element) { return jQuery(element).text(); }).join("\n")

hrefs listesi

jQuery.map(jQuery.find('.retable a:not(.reportLink):not(.deleteBtn)'), function(element) { return element.href; }).join("\n")
Sitemizi kullandığınızda şunları okuyup anladığınızı kabul etmiş olursunuz: Çerez Politikası ve Gizlilik Politikası.
Licensed under cc by-sa 3.0 with attribution required.